High-pressure piston pumps, including axial and radial designs, are the go-to solution where efficiency, durability, and compact power density matter. In Canada, these pumps serve heavy industry, mobile equipment, oil and gas, mining, construction, and hydraulic power systems that demand reliable performance in wide temperature ranges. Buyers increasingly prefer variable displacement models for fuel and energy savings, digital integration for predictive maintenance, and higher pressure ratings to reduce component size and increase system responsiveness. Key selection factors in the Canadian market include energy efficiency, serviceability and parts availability, cold-weather reliability, compliance with industry standards, and strong dealer or OEM support networks.

What research and industry data say about piston pumps
Scientific studies, industry white papers, and field case studies support the performance and economic benefits of modern piston pumps. Research focuses on efficiency gains from variable displacement control, lifecycle savings from higher efficiency and improved materials, and operational uptime improvements from condition monitoring and digital integration. For beginners, the main takeaways are that better efficiency reduces energy costs, smarter controls reduce wasted power and heat, and improved materials and seals extend service life under high pressure and abrasive conditions.
Variable displacement designs can reduce fuel or energy use in mobile and industrial hydraulics by allowing flow to match demand, with case studies reporting measurable energy savings in real-world applications.
Digital integration and condition monitoring enable predictive maintenance that lowers unplanned downtime and repair costs by detecting wear or contamination before catastrophic failure.
Axial and radial piston architectures offer different tradeoffs: axial piston pumps typically provide higher power density and smoother flow, while radial piston pumps can be more tolerant of contamination and offer high pressure at low flow rates.
Materials science advances, such as improved surface treatments and hardened components, increase wear resistance and prolong mean time between repairs, which is important in Canada's demanding environments.
Performance testing to industry standards and manufacturer validation processes helps ensure that pump efficiency, volumetric performance, and pressure ratings meet application needs.
